Metro rail Mirpur-10 station opens for commuters
11:30 AM, 01 Mar 2023 WednesdayThe Mirpur-10 station, the fifth station of the country’s first-ever metro rail service, was opened for commuters on Wednesday morning. M A N Siddique, Managing Director of Dhaka Mass Transit Company Limited (DMTCL), said the rest four stations - Uttara Dakkhin, Mirpur-11, Kaziprara and Shewrapara - will be opened in phases.

Two trains collide in Greece, 26 killed, 85 injured
08:50 AM, 01 Mar 2023 WednesdayTwenty-six people were killed and at least 85 injured after two trains collided head-on in Greece late on Tuesday, the fire brigade said, while the circumstances of the crash remained unclear. A passenger train travelling from Athens to the northern city of Thessaloniki collided with a cargo train outside the city of Larissa in central Greece.
